Exile

International Standard Bible Encyclopedia

ek´sı̄l , eg´zı̄l ( גּלה , gālāh , צעה , cā‛āh ): Occurs twice only in the King James Version (2 Samuel 15:19 ( gālāh , "to remove"); Isaiah 51:14 ( cā‛āh , "to be bowed down"). In the Revised Version (British and American) "exile" is substituted for "captivity" (Ezra 8:35 ( shebhı̄ ), and Ezekiel 12:4 ( gōlāh' ); "go into exile," for "remove and go" (Ezekiel 12:11 ); "exiles of Ethiopia" for "Ethiopians captives" (Isaiah 20:4 ); "He shall let my exiles go free" for "He shall let go my captives" (Isaiah 45:13 ); "an exile" for "a captive" (Isaiah 49:21 ). "The exile" is in the King James Version and the Revised Version (British and American) "the captivity" (which see).
